The report, as filed

20 miles north of Misawa AFB, Japan. 11:20 a.m. Witness: Brigham, pilot of AT-6 trainer. One small, very thin, shiny metallic disc flew alongside the AT-6, then made a pass at an F-84 jet fighter, flipped on edge, fluttered 20' from the F-84's fuselage and flipped in the slipstream...all in 10 seconds.
